The FAA rule would require turbine-powered cargo airplanes of more than 30,000 pounds maximum certified takeoff weight to have TCAS II or equivalent equipment and an appropriate Mode S transponder. The FAA already requires all passenger aircraft with more than 10 seats — including passenger-cargo 'combi' aircraft — to have Traffic Alert and Collision Avoidance System (TCAS) equipment. Collision avoidance on large transport aircraft involves many components: Air Traffic Control (ATC), the pilot, and collision avoidance systems such as the Traffic alert and Collision Avoidance System (TCAS).
